HOLLAND v. RIMMER

No. 93-1447.

25 F.3d 1251 (1994)

Thomas J. HOLLAND, Jr., Plaintiff-Appellant, v. Edith RIMMER; Alpha Scott; Edith Elswick; Raymond Cole; Arvil Ratliff; William P. Harris; Earl Scott; Carol Brunty; Commonwealth of Virginia; and County of Buchanan, Virginia, Defendants-Appellees.

United States Court of Appeals, Fourth Circuit.

Decided June 13, 1994.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

ARGUED: John Lumley Bagwell, John L. Bagwell, P.C., Grundy, VA, for appellant. Kurt Joseph Pomrenke, White, Elliott & Bundy, Bristol, VA, for appellees. ON BRIEF: Steven R. Minor, White, Elliott & Bundy, Bristol, VA, for appellees.

Before RUSSELL and WILKINS, Circuit Judges, and SMITH, United States District Judge for the Eastern District of Virginia, sitting by designation.


Affirmed and remanded in part by published opinion. Judge REBECCA BEACH SMITH wrote the opinion, in which Judge DONALD RUSSELL and Judge WILKINS joined.

OPINION

REBECCA BEACH SMITH, District Judge:

Thomas J. Holland, Jr. ("Holland") brought this action, pursuant to 42 U.S.C. § 1983, against his former employer, the Buchanan County Department of Social Services; members of the Buchanan County Board of Social Services and the Board of Supervisors...
